Output 115d76a3d79db32fdf30464f307b0a5613c99543a7675aac157163dbec79dd4c:1

value
6487192
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daa9814a2091605a88afc376257d17b66c72d0ed OP_EQUAL
address
3MdCHn9f2ZSSDX3NcmwqZpMNXgVZwYFn8B
transaction
115d76a3d79db32fdf30464f307b0a5613c99543a7675aac157163dbec79dd4c
confirmations
321949
spent
true